A couple of years ago Indecision reissued the first Unbroken LP, 'Ritual'. This record was first released by New Age Records in 1993, and despite Unbroken moving their catalogue to Indecision a long time ago, this record hasn't been pressed with the original artwork since the 90s. I didn't pick one up as I am genuinely trying to reduce the number of represses / reissues that I buy, but I really liked the look of this test press in a custon sleeve and was keen to take it home with me.

I also have a test press of the original pressing of this record on New Age which I traded for nine years ago, and even though I am not the biggest Unbroken collector, it's kinda cool to have tests of both versions.
